Fall 2022 New Student Orientation
Students joining Ashland University during the FALL semester, will particpate in a required two-part Orientation which includes attending a Summer Orientation Program in June (PART I) as well as participating in Orientation Weekend in August (PART II).
Orientation Weekend in August
During Orientation Weekend, Ashland University will become your home away from home. With activities and programs planned throughout the weekend, you will create friendships with your peers and become better acclimated with the campus. Orientation Weekend will begin with move-in on Thursday, August 25 (even numbered residence hall floors 9am-4pm) OR Friday, August 26 (odd numbered residence hall floors 9am-4pm). Your move-in date will be determined by Residence Life. Classes will begin on Monday, August 29, 2022.
During O-Weekend, you will have the opportunity to:
- Residential Students: Move into your residence hall and get settled (Date TBD as assigned by Residence Life)
- Commuter Students: Join us on Saturday and Sunday! Commuter Check-In is on Saturday morning before the President's Convocation
- Purchase textbooks or pick up reserved textbooks
- Attend the President's Convocation
- Meet your O-Teamer and peers during J.A.M. (Just Ask Me) Team Meetings
- Attend Residence Life, Campus Activities Board and Commuter Services activities
- Enjoy a personalized campus tour and find your classroom locations with your O-Teamer
- Attend your academic meeting and meet faculty in your major
- Attend an Involvement Fair to join student-led organizations and clubs!
Please note, a fee of $100 will be charged to your student account for your orientation programs - see “Fees and Charges Explained” online. This fee covers meals and materials, mailings, and administrative fees during your Summer Orientation (Part I) and Orientation Weekend (Part II).
